Ministry of Petroleum and Natural Gas has launched the Pradhan Mantri Ujjwala Yojana in May 2016 as a flag ship scheme with an objective to make clean cooking fuel such as LPG available to the rural and deprived households which were otherwise using traditional cooking fuel such as firewood, coal, cow-dung cakes etc. Usage of traditional cooking fuels had detrimental impact on the health of rural women as well as on the environment.

Eligibility Criteria to Avail connection under Pradhan Mantri Ujjwala Yojana
- Applicant (Only Women) must have attained 18 years of age.
- There should not be any other LPG connection from any OMC in the same household.
- Adult women belonging to any of the following categories- SC, ST, Pradhan Mantri Awas Yojana (Gramin), Most Backward Class (MBC), Antyodaya Anna Yojana (AAY), Tea and Ex-Tea Garden tribes, Forest, Dwellers, People residing in Island and River Islands, enlisted under SECC Households (AHL TIN) or any Poor Household as per 14-pont declaration.

Documents Required for Pradhan Mantri Ujjwala Yojana
- Know your Customer (KYC).
Adhaar Card of applicant as Proof of Address in case applicant is residing at the same address mentioned in Aadhaar (not mandatory for Assam and Meghalaya).
Ration Card issued by the state from which applicant is being made/Other State Government document certifying family composition/Self-Declaration as per Annexure I (For migrant applicants).
Aadhaar of beneficiary and adult family members appearing in documents at SI.3.
Bank account number and IFSC
Supplementary KYC to support status of the family.
How to Apply for Pradhan Mantri Ujjwala Yojana
To apply for the Pradhan Mantri Ujjwala Yojana you all have to process which is given below:
- All applicants should have visit the official website- https://pmuy.gov.in/
After visiting the website click on “Apply for PMUY Connection” then the company name will display, choose the company name accordingly.
After selecting company click on “Apply for PMUY Connection”.
After that select your state and district name.
After that you must select the nearest distributor from the list and click on continue.
Then a new page will open, enter mobile number and captcha code and submit.
A new form will open, enter your details carefully and upload some important documents.
After filling all details click on submit button and take a printout of the application form for future reference.
